Journal ArticleDOI

Coherent nonlinear optical response of single quantum dots studied by ultrafast near-field spectroscopy.

TL;DR: The nonlinear response of single GaAs quantum dots is studied in femtosecond near-field pump-probe experiments, providing the first evidence for a perturbed free induction decay of the excitonic polarization.

Journal ArticleDOI

Ultrafast near-field spectroscopy of quasi-one-dimensional transport in a single quantum wire

TL;DR: In this paper, a femtosecond pump and probe spectroscopy and near-field optical microscopy were used to obtain a transient nonambipolar electron transport along the wire axis on a 100 nanometer length scale.
